New Issue: SKF prices €300 million 0.875% 10-year green bonds to yield 0.891%

By Devika Patel

Knoxville, Tenn., Nov. 8 – SKF AB priced €300 million of 10-year 0.875% green bonds, according to a press release.

The bonds priced at 99.848 to yield 0.891%, or mid-swaps plus 80 basis points.

The deal was oversubscribed four times.

Proceeds will be used to finance green investments that reduce CO2 emissions and impact from SKF's own operations and supply chain operations and to help customers reduce their emissions. The company said this will be done through capital investment in manufacturing, plant and property and research and development related to clean tech industries.

Based in Gothenburg, Sweden, SKF makes ball and roller bearings and sealing systems.
